JP Enterprises High Pressure Enhancedbolt Firing Pin, Titanium Review

Let’s Dive into JP Enterprises High Pressure Enhancedbolt Firing Pin, Titanium

The JP Enterprises High Pressure Enhancedbolt Firing Pin, Titanium is a drop-in replacement firing pin designed specifically for JP Enterprises‘ High Pressure EnhancedBolt (.308). Priced at $45.55, this meticulously machined, lightweight firing pin promises enhanced reliability and performance, making it a compelling upgrade or spare part for serious AR-10 platform enthusiasts. Breaking Down the Features of JP Enterprises High Pressure Enhancedbolt Firing Pin, Titanium

Specifications

  • Material: Titanium – The use of Titanium offers a significant weight reduction compared to steel, potentially leading to faster lock times and reduced primer flow.
  • Caliber: .308 Winchester – This firing pin is specifically designed for .308 Winchester cartridges, ensuring optimal performance in AR-10 platforms chambered in that caliber.
  • Compatibility: JP Enterprises High Pressure EnhancedBolt (JPEB-308HP/JPBC-EB308HP) – It’s designed exclusively for use with the JP Enterprises High Pressure EnhancedBolt, ensuring a proper fit and function.
  • Color: Silver – The Titanium finish offers a clean, professional look.
  • Hand: Right – While seemingly irrelevant, this specification confirms the firing pin’s design for standard, right-handed AR-10 platforms.

These specifications are crucial because they directly impact the firing pin’s performance and reliability. The Titanium construction reduces weight, potentially leading to quicker lock times. Specific compatibility with the JP Enterprises EnhancedBolt ensures proper function and safety.

Pros and Cons of JP Enterprises High Pressure Enhancedbolt Firing Pin, Titanium

Pros

  • Enhanced Reliability: Provides consistent and reliable primer strikes, leading to greater confidence in the rifle’s functionality.
  • Lightweight Design: The Titanium construction reduces weight, potentially improving lock time and decreasing felt recoil (marginally).
  • High-Quality Materials: Titanium construction offers excellent durability and corrosion resistance.
  • Precise Machining: Ensures a proper fit and smooth operation within the JP Enterprises EnhancedBolt.
  • Easy Installation: A drop-in replacement that requires no specialized tools or modifications.

Cons

  • Specific Compatibility: Only compatible with JP Enterprises High Pressure EnhancedBolt (JPEB-308HP/JPBC-EB308HP), limiting its use.
  • Price: More expensive than standard steel firing pins.
